Salary banding: £23,493 - £34,000

Vacancy: Entry-level Product Lifecycle Professional

Within the electrical Power systems industry, focusing on power system protection equipment.

Location: Hebburn office, with 1 day remote work per week and occasional global travel.

The Role:

  • Implement market segmentation, including competitor and price analysis.
  • Analyze and address product gaps based on market needs.
  • Monitor product performance throughout its lifecycle.
  • Support investigation of customer support requests, defects, and production issues.
  • Define product marketing and communication strategies.
  • Drive product performance across its lifecycle in collaboration with partners.
  • Contribute to continuous improvement of product lifecycle management.
  • Coordinate component availability between factories and R&D.
  • Define product phase-out strategies.
  • Manage target costing, pricing, profitability, and quantity planning.
  • Support go-to-market activities.
  • Communicate via webinars, videos, sales media, and customer meetings globally.

Qualifications & Skills:

  • Engineering or Science qualification (Level 3, degree, HNC, etc.).
  • If not degree-qualified in Electrical Engineering, willing to work towards it.
  • Strong communication skills (verbal & written).
  • Interest in power systems and protection/control equipment.
  • Willingness to travel globally, sometimes at short notice.

You will bring passion, organization skills, and a desire to learn. Training and growth opportunities are provided in a supportive environment. The role offers potential to advance into technical or commercial positions.
